On whole lot 50, giving in 1, a saw-mill was developed, in 1842, by a male called Heslop, and benefited several years.




In all, there have been initial to last twelve saw-mills, 7 grist mills, and three distilleries, built on the Don and its tributaries in Vaughan Territory. The negotiation of Vaughan was completed regarding thirty-five years after the arrival of the leaders. The basic personality of the land is clay and clay loam; 19,266 acres being hefty clay, 41,074 acres clay loam, 5,670 acres sandy loam, and 1,500 acres sand.

The typical yield per acre of these crops is as follows: Autumn wheat, vaughan on copyright 15 bushels; springtime wheat, 10 bushels; barley, 18 bushels; oats, 40 bushels; peas, 15 bushels; potatoes, 100 bushels; turnips, 500 bushels; various other origin plants, 500 bushels; hay, ri tons. About 11,000 acres is still wooded with pine and hardwood, which makes the complete area of cleared land about 56,500 acres.

Of the population in the latter year those of German origin numbered 993, being primarily the descendants of old settlers from Pennsylvania. There were 5,248 indigenous Canadians, documents occupiers of land numbered 824, of whom 500 were also owners. The total location in occupation was 67,848 acres. In 1881 the live supply of the town phoned number as complies with: Cattle, 2,952; horses, 2,481; sheep, 4,349, and hogs, 2,207.
